Chester Basin to Calgary

Updated: 30 May 2026

Calgary is a major destination in Western Canada. The most practical way is to fly from Halifax (YHZ) to Calgary International Airport (YYC), which takes about 6 hours with a connection. Driving covers 4,500 km and takes approximately 40 to 45 hours of driving time via the Trans-Canada Highway. Calgary is the gateway to the Rocky Mountains and is famous for the Calgary Stampede.

Total Distance: 4,500 km driving distance; 3,500 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Flying from Halifax to YYC is the fastest, taking 7-8 hours total.
Cheapest Way
Driving is cheaper for groups, but flying is much faster.

Things to Do in Calgary
1
Calgary Tower
Get a 360-degree view of the city and the distant Rocky Mountains.
2
Heritage Park Historical Village
Explore Canada's largest living history museum, showcasing life from the 1860s to the 1950s.
3
Calgary Zoo
Visit one of the best zoos in Canada, featuring a wide variety of animals and exhibits.
4
Prince's Island Park
Enjoy this beautiful urban park located on an island in the Bow River.
